日韩性视频-久久久蜜桃-www中文字幕-在线中文字幕av-亚洲欧美一区二区三区四区-撸久久-香蕉视频一区-久久无码精品丰满人妻-国产高潮av-激情福利社-日韩av网址大全-国产精品久久999-日本五十路在线-性欧美在线-久久99精品波多结衣一区-男女午夜免费视频-黑人极品ⅴideos精品欧美棵-人人妻人人澡人人爽精品欧美一区-日韩一区在线看-欧美a级在线免费观看

歡迎訪問 生活随笔!

生活随笔

當(dāng)前位置: 首頁 > 运维知识 > linux >内容正文

linux

linux安装phoenix 5.1.0(对应hbase 2.2.6)

發(fā)布時(shí)間:2025/1/21 linux 28 豆豆
生活随笔 收集整理的這篇文章主要介紹了 linux安装phoenix 5.1.0(对应hbase 2.2.6) 小編覺得挺不錯(cuò)的,現(xiàn)在分享給大家,幫大家做個(gè)參考.

下載

http://phoenix.apache.org/download.html

要根據(jù)hbase的版本來選擇Phoenix的合適版本,我使用的是hbase 2.2.6,所以選擇5.1.0這個(gè)版本。

Apache HBase 2.1, 2.2, 2.3, 2.4 is supported by 5.1.0.

安裝

[root@harbor-n0 ~]# cd /opt/bigdata/ [root@harbor-n0 bigdata]# ls apache-zookeeper-3.6.2-bin hbase-2.2.6 spark-2.4.4-bin-hadoop2.7 spark-2.4.7-bin-hadoop2.7 hadoop-2.9.2 phoenix-hbase-2.2-5.1.0-bin.tar.gz spark-2.4.4-bin-hadoop2.7.tgz [root@harbor-n0 bigdata]# tar xf phoenix-hbase-2.2-5.1.0-bin.tar.gz [root@harbor-n0 bigdata]# cd phoenix-hbase-2.2-5.1.0-bin [root@harbor-n0 phoenix-hbase-2.2-5.1.0-bin]# ll 總用量 213912 drwxr-xr-x 3 root root 4096 1月 22 2020 bin drwxr-xr-x 2 root root 25 1月 22 2020 docs drwxr-xr-x 2 root root 122 1月 22 2020 examples -rw-r--r-- 1 root root 144912 1月 22 2020 LICENSE -rw-r--r-- 1 root root 10564 1月 22 2020 NOTICE -rw-r--r-- 1 root root 148131425 1月 22 2020 phoenix-client-hbase-2.2-5.1.0.jar -rw-r--r-- 1 root root 3682617 1月 22 2020 phoenix-pherf-5.1.0.jar -rw-r--r-- 1 root root 67060244 1月 22 2020 phoenix-server-hbase-2.2-5.1.0.jar [root@harbor-n0 phoenix-hbase-2.2-5.1.0-bin]# ls bin/ argparse-1.4.0 hadoop-metrics2-hbase.properties hbase-site.xml pherf-standalone.py readme.txt daemon.py hadoop-metrics2-phoenix.properties log4j.properties phoenix_utils.py sqlline.py end2endTest.py hbase-omid-client-config.yml performance.py psql.py traceserver.py [root@harbor-n0 phoenix-hbase-2.2-5.1.0-bin]# cp -a phoenix-server-hbase-2.2-5.1.0.jar ../hbase-2.2.6/lib/ [root@harbor-n0 phoenix-hbase-2.2-5.1.0-bin]# [root@harbor-n0 phoenix-hbase-2.2-5.1.0-bin]# scp phoenix-server-hbase-2.2-5.1.0.jar jenkins-n0:/opt/bigdata/hbase-2.2.6/lib/ phoenix-server-hbase-2.2-5.1.0.jar 100% 64MB 76.5MB/s 00:00 [root@harbor-n0 phoenix-hbase-2.2-5.1.0-bin]# scp phoenix-server-hbase-2.2-5.1.0.jar nfs-n0:/opt/bigdata/hbase-2.2.6/lib/ phoenix-server-hbase-2.2-5.1.0.jar 100% 64MB 104.2MB/s 00:00 [root@harbor-n0 phoenix-hbase-2.2-5.1.0-bin]# ls bin docs examples LICENSE NOTICE phoenix-client-hbase-2.2-5.1.0.jar phoenix-pherf-5.1.0.jar phoenix-server-hbase-2.2-5.1.0.jar [root@harbor-n0 phoenix-hbase-2.2-5.1.0-bin]# cp $HBASE_HOME/conf/hbase-site.xml ./bin cp:是否覆蓋"./bin/hbase-site.xml"? n [root@harbor-n0 phoenix-hbase-2.2-5.1.0-bin]# ls bin argparse-1.4.0 hadoop-metrics2-hbase.properties hbase-site.xml pherf-standalone.py readme.txt daemon.py hadoop-metrics2-phoenix.properties log4j.properties phoenix_utils.py sqlline.py end2endTest.py hbase-omid-client-config.yml performance.py psql.py traceserver.py [root@harbor-n0 phoenix-hbase-2.2-5.1.0-bin]# mv bin/hbase-site.xml bin/hbase-site.xml.init [root@harbor-n0 phoenix-hbase-2.2-5.1.0-bin]# cp $HBASE_HOME/conf/hbase-site.xml ./bin [root@harbor-n0 phoenix-hbase-2.2-5.1.0-bin]# cp $HADOOP_HOME/ bin etc include lib libexec LICENSE.txt logs NOTICE.txt README.txt sbin share [root@harbor-n0 phoenix-hbase-2.2-5.1.0-bin]# cp $HADOOP_HOME/etc/hadoop/hdfs-site.xml ./bin [root@harbor-n0 phoenix-hbase-2.2-5.1.0-bin]#

使用

下面演示查看所有表、增加表、查詢表的操作。

注意:select時(shí)需將表名加引號"t_person"

[root@cm-m0 phoenix-hbase-2.2-5.1.0-bin]# cd bin [root@cm-m0 bin]# ls argparse-1.4.0 hadoop-metrics2-hbase.properties hbase-site.xml log4j.properties phoenix_utils.py sqlline.py daemon.py hadoop-metrics2-phoenix.properties hbase-site.xml.init performance.py psql.py traceserver.py end2endTest.py hbase-omid-client-config.yml hdfs-site.xml pherf-standalone.py readme.txt [root@cm-m0 bin]# ./sqlline.py cm-m0,cm-n0,cm-n1:2181 Setting property: [incremental, false] Setting property: [isolation, TRANSACTION_READ_COMMITTED] issuing: !connect -p driver org.apache.phoenix.jdbc.PhoenixDriver -p user "none" -p password "none" "jdbc:phoenix:cm-m0,cm-n0,cm-n1:2181" SLF4J: Class path contains multiple SLF4J bindings. SLF4J: Found binding in [jar:file:/opt/bigdata/phoenix-hbase-2.2-5.1.0-bin/phoenix-client-hbase-2.2-5.1.0.jar!/org/slf4j/impl/StaticLoggerBinder.class] SLF4J: Found binding in [jar:file:/opt/bigdata/hadoop-2.9.2/share/hadoop/common/lib/slf4j-log4j12-1.7.25.jar!/org/slf4j/impl/StaticLoggerBinder.class] SLF4J: See http://www.slf4j.org/codes.html#multiple_bindings for an explanation. SLF4J: Actual binding is of type [org.slf4j.impl.Log4jLoggerFactory] Connecting to jdbc:phoenix:cm-m0,cm-n0,cm-n1:2181 21/02/25 09:41:25 WARN util.NativeCodeLoader: Unable to load native-hadoop library for your platform... using builtin-java classes where applicable Connected to: Phoenix (version 5.1) Driver: PhoenixEmbeddedDriver (version 5.1) Autocommit status: true Transaction isolation: TRANSACTION_READ_COMMITTED sqlline version 1.9.0 0: jdbc:phoenix:cm-m0,cm-n0,cm-n1:2181> !itables Unknown command: itables 0: jdbc:phoenix:cm-m0,cm-n0,cm-n1:2181> !tables +-----------+-------------+------------+--------------+---------+-----------+---------------------------+----------------+-------------+----------------+---+ | TABLE_CAT | TABLE_SCHEM | TABLE_NAME | TABLE_TYPE | REMARKS | TYPE_NAME | SELF_REFERENCING_COL_NAME | REF_GENERATION | INDEX_STATE | IMMUTABLE_ROWS | S | +-----------+-------------+------------+--------------+---------+-----------+---------------------------+----------------+-------------+----------------+---+ | | SYSTEM | CATALOG | SYSTEM TABLE | | | | | | false | n | | | SYSTEM | CHILD_LINK | SYSTEM TABLE | | | | | | false | n | | | SYSTEM | FUNCTION | SYSTEM TABLE | | | | | | false | n | | | SYSTEM | LOG | SYSTEM TABLE | | | | | | true | 3 | | | SYSTEM | MUTEX | SYSTEM TABLE | | | | | | true | n | | | SYSTEM | SEQUENCE | SYSTEM TABLE | | | | | | false | n | | | SYSTEM | STATS | SYSTEM TABLE | | | | | | false | n | | | SYSTEM | TASK | SYSTEM TABLE | | | | | | false | n | +-----------+-------------+------------+--------------+---------+-----------+---------------------------+----------------+-------------+----------------+---+ 0: jdbc:phoenix:cm-m0,cm-n0,cm-n1:2181> 0: jdbc:phoenix:cm-m0,cm-n0,cm-n1:2181> create table "t_person"(id VARCHAR PRIMARY KEY,"f"."id" VARCHAR,"f"."name" VARCHAR,"f"."age" VARCHAR) column_encoded_bytes=0; No rows affected (2.478 seconds) 0: jdbc:phoenix:cm-m0,cm-n0,cm-n1:2181> !tables +-----------+-------------+------------+--------------+---------+-----------+---------------------------+----------------+-------------+----------------+---+ | TABLE_CAT | TABLE_SCHEM | TABLE_NAME | TABLE_TYPE | REMARKS | TYPE_NAME | SELF_REFERENCING_COL_NAME | REF_GENERATION | INDEX_STATE | IMMUTABLE_ROWS | S | +-----------+-------------+------------+--------------+---------+-----------+---------------------------+----------------+-------------+----------------+---+ | | SYSTEM | CATALOG | SYSTEM TABLE | | | | | | false | n | | | SYSTEM | CHILD_LINK | SYSTEM TABLE | | | | | | false | n | | | SYSTEM | FUNCTION | SYSTEM TABLE | | | | | | false | n | | | SYSTEM | LOG | SYSTEM TABLE | | | | | | true | 3 | | | SYSTEM | MUTEX | SYSTEM TABLE | | | | | | true | n | | | SYSTEM | SEQUENCE | SYSTEM TABLE | | | | | | false | n | | | SYSTEM | STATS | SYSTEM TABLE | | | | | | false | n | | | SYSTEM | TASK | SYSTEM TABLE | | | | | | false | n | | | | t_person | TABLE | | | | | | false | n | +-----------+-------------+------------+--------------+---------+-----------+---------------------------+----------------+-------------+----------------+---+ 0: jdbc:phoenix:cm-m0,cm-n0,cm-n1:2181> 0: jdbc:phoenix:cm-m0,cm-n0,cm-n1:2181> select * from "t_person"; +----+----+------+-----+ | ID | id | name | age | +----+----+------+-----+ +----+----+------+-----+ No rows selected (0.062 seconds) 0: jdbc:phoenix:cm-m0,cm-n0,cm-n1:2181>

sql語法

Phoenix 的sql和真正的sql有一些區(qū)別,具體我們可以參照 下面的網(wǎng)址去編寫 Phoenix 的sql語法。

官方文檔地址:

https://phoenix.apache.org/language/index.html

參考鏈接:

安裝一

安裝二

基本語法演示

總結(jié)

以上是生活随笔為你收集整理的linux安装phoenix 5.1.0(对应hbase 2.2.6)的全部內(nèi)容,希望文章能夠幫你解決所遇到的問題。

如果覺得生活随笔網(wǎng)站內(nèi)容還不錯(cuò),歡迎將生活随笔推薦給好友。

主站蜘蛛池模板: 伊人影院亚洲 | 在线精品视频播放 | 欧美 日韩 国产精品 | 午夜偷拍福利 | 欧美熟妇久久久久 | 可以免费看的黄色 | 成人美女在线观看 | 国产精品v欧美精品v日韩精品 | 欧美视频中文字幕 | 久久久在线视频 | 欧美 亚洲 另类 激情 另类 | 免费黄色在线视频 | 日本黄色免费观看 | 亚洲一区二区免费在线观看 | 婷婷在线视频 | 三上悠亚 电影 | 国产成人a人亚洲精品无码 在线aa | 一区二区视频在线观看 | 亚洲黄色免费电影 | 一区二区三区四区亚洲 | 超碰在线国产97 | 成人18视频 | 久久网亚洲 | 国产成人无码精品 | 国产一在线观看 | 欧美日韩高清一区二区 | 少妇野外性xx老女人野外性xx | 蘑菇福利视频一区播放 | 亚洲自拍偷拍网站 | 久久无码高潮喷水 | 先锋资源一区 | 69国产在线 | 欧美激情另类 | 欧美一区中文字幕 | 久久精品视频免费看 | 老司机深夜视频 | 麻豆射区 | 天天干天天操天天碰 | 国产第2页 | 久久精品牌麻豆国产大山 | 奇米网在线观看 | 国产福利在线视频观看 | 久草热视频| 狠狠干2018| 爱情岛论坛成人av | 国产一二三在线 | 少妇人妻偷人精品无码视频新浪 | 久久久久久久黄色片 | 男人天堂资源网 | 国产另类专区 | 男人的影院| 中文字幕av资源 | 久久久久99精品成人片试看 | 樱花草av | 污夜影院| 日本亲近相奷中文字幕 | 好吊一区二区三区视频 | 蜜臀999| 亚洲精品无码成人 | 久久艹精品 | 西西久久 | 亚洲精品乱码久久久久久蜜桃动漫 | 日韩综合在线视频 | 婷婷久久五月天 | 国产欧美精品一区 | 午夜久久久久久噜噜噜噜 | 小毛片在线观看 | 北条麻妃在线一区 | 久久久久99精品成人片我成大片 | 中文字幕手机在线视频 | 好男人影视www | 天天摸夜夜操 | 二区在线观看 | 亚洲精品一区在线观看 | 国产哺乳奶水91在线播放 | jizz性欧美17 | 亚洲国产精彩视频 | 伊人免费在线观看高清版 | 黄色av中文字幕 | 亚洲好骚综合 | 伊人ab| 肉大榛一进一出免费视频 | 国内成人自拍视频 | 精品视频免费在线观看 | 麻豆影视在线免费观看 | 亚洲性一区 | 中文字幕在线视频免费观看 | 色噜噜综合 | 国产精品综合在线 | 亚洲精品高潮久久久久久久 | 中文字幕av观看 | 久久人妖| 开心激情综合 | wwww欧美| 色婷婷婷 | 激情总合网 | 日韩欧美一区二区三区视频 | 新呦u视频一区二区 | 操比网站 |